If anyone has any objections, please let me know. ------------------ From: Geert Uytterhoeven [ Upstream commit 5478a4f7b94414def7b56d2f18bc2ed9b0f3f1f2 ] When the of_device_id entry for "elgin,jg10309-01" was added, the corresponding spi_device_id was forgotten, causing a warning message during boot-up: SPI driver spidev has no spi_device_id for elgin,jg10309-01 Fix module autoloading and shut up the warning by adding the missing entry.
